Economy & Jobs

The median household income in Sugarmill Woods is $69,831, roughly in line with the national average of $75,149. The job market is very strong with unemployment at just 1.2%. Only 6.4% of residents live below the poverty line, well below the national rate of 12.4%. Workers commute an average of 29 minutes.

Cost of Living & Housing

The median home value in Sugarmill Woods is $289,100, roughly aligned with the national median of $281,900. Renters pay a median of $1,200 per month. A price-to-income ratio of 4.1x indicates a reasonably affordable housing market.

Safety & Crime

The violent crime rate of 571 per 100,000 is above the national average of 380 / something for prospective residents to consider. Property crime occurs at a rate of 4,061 per 100,000, 107% above the national average.

Education

26.1%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, below the national average of 33.7%. 92.7% have completed high school. Area schools have an average test score of 6/10.

Climate & Weather

Sugarmill Woods has a warm climate with an average annual temperature of 73°F. Winters average 60°F in January while summers reach 83°F in July. With 319 sunny days per year, residents enjoy well above the national average of sunshine.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 41.

Sugarmill Woods has a population of 10,871 with a density of 380 people per square mile, spread across 26.6 square miles. The median age is 66.0 years, 70% older than the national median of 38.9. The gender split is 51.4% female and 48.6% male. The city is predominantly White (87.8%), with 3.4% Hispanic. English is the primary language spoken at home by 95.1% of residents. 14.2% of the population are veterans, above the national rate of 6.0%. 21.7% of residents have a disability (above the 13.0% national average). 94.9% have health insurance coverage.

The median household income in Sugarmill Woods is $69,831, which is 7% below the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$43,225 (above the $39,052 national figure). The average weekly wage is $941, 34% lower than the U.S. average. The unemployment rate is 1.2% (below the 3.6% US average). 6.4% of residents live below the poverty line, lower than the national rate of 12.4%. The area has 3,656 business establishments, including 235 restaurants. The cost of living index is 103.4, roughly in line with the national average. Workers commute an average of 29 minutes. 18.8% of workers work from home (above the 15.2% national rate).

The median home value in Sugarmill Woods is $289,100, 3% above the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home value at $333,397, higher than the Census estimate. Homes sell for 96.4% of their list price, suggesting buyers have room to negotiate. Monthly rent averages $1,200 (3% above the national average of $1,163). Fair market rent ranges from $1,296 for a one-bedroom to $1,526 for a two-bedroom apartment. 95.9% of housing units are owner-occupied (above the 65.4% national rate). There are 5,526 total housing units in the city. The median year a home was built is 1994. The average annual property tax is $4,909 (higher than the $3,500 national average). 19.1% of renters spend 30% or more of their income on housing. The home price-to-income ratio is 4.1x.

In Sugarmill Woods, 31.0% of adults are obese, below the national rate of 32.1%. 9.1% have diabetes. Heart disease affects 5.6% of residents. 28.1% have high blood pressure. 14.8% are current smokers. 18.1% report binge drinking. 22.0% are physically inactive. 20.9% report depression. 19.1% experience frequent mental distress. 12.0% of residents lack health insurance (above the 8.6% national rate). The primary care physician ratio is 1:2,166. The dentist ratio is 1:3,251. 77.4% of residents have access to exercise opportunities. The food environment index is 6.4 out of 10.

Sugarmill Woods has a violent crime rate of 571 per 100,000 residents, 50% above the national average of 380. Property crime stands at 4,061 per 100,000, 107% above the U.S. average. The county recorded 24 fatal traffic crashes. Overall, Sugarmill Woods receives a safety grade of F.

Sugarmill Woods has a warm climate with an average annual temperature of 73°F (23°C). Winters average 60°F in January while summers reach 83°F in July. The area gets 319 sunny days per year, well above the U.S. average of 205 / making it one of the sunnier locations in the country.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 41. The city sits at an elevation of 75 feet.

Sugarmill Woods has a seasonal temperature swing of 24°F / from 59°F in February to 83°F in July. Total annual precipitation is 53.3 inches, with August being the wettest month (8.3") and November the driest (2.3").
